How do we evaluate the Dividend for NYSE:TEL?

ChartMill provides a Dividend Rating for every stock, ranging from 0 to 10. This rating assesses various dividend aspects, including yield, growth, and sustainability. NYSE:TEL earns a 7 out of 10:

  • TEL's Dividend Yield is rather good when compared to the industry average which is at 1.75. TEL pays more dividend than 92.80% of the companies in the same industry.
  • On average, the dividend of TEL grows each year by 6.41%, which is quite nice.
  • TEL has been paying a dividend for at least 10 years, so it has a reliable track record.
  • TEL has not decreased its dividend for at least 10 years, so it has a reliable track record of non decreasing dividend.
  • 21.47% of the earnings are spent on dividend by TEL. This is a low number and sustainable payout ratio.
  • TEL's earnings are growing more than its dividend. This makes the dividend growth sustainable.

Assessing Health for NYSE:TEL

ChartMill assigns a Health Rating to every stock. This score ranges from 0 to 10 and evaluates the different health aspects like liquidity and solvency, both absolutely, but also relative to the industry peers. NYSE:TEL scores a 6 out of 10:

  • An Altman-Z score of 4.72 indicates that TEL is not in any danger for bankruptcy at the moment.
  • Looking at the Altman-Z score, with a value of 4.72, TEL is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 76.00% of the companies in the same industry.
  • The Debt to FCF ratio of TEL is 1.57, which is an excellent value as it means it would take TEL, only 1.57 years of fcf income to pay off all of its debts.
  • The Debt to FCF ratio of TEL (1.57) is better than 73.60% of its industry peers.
  • TEL has a Debt/Equity ratio of 0.24. This is a healthy value indicating a solid balance between debt and equity.

Evaluating Profitability: NYSE:TEL

ChartMill assigns a proprietary Profitability Rating to each stock. The score is computed by evaluating various profitability ratios and margins and ranges from 0 to 10. NYSE:TEL was assigned a score of 7 for profitability:

  • Looking at the Return On Assets, with a value of 15.00%, TEL belongs to the top of the industry, outperforming 96.80% of the companies in the same industry.
  • Looking at the Return On Equity, with a value of 27.50%, TEL belongs to the top of the industry, outperforming 95.20% of the companies in the same industry.
  • TEL has a Return On Invested Capital of 13.95%. This is amongst the best in the industry. TEL outperforms 89.60% of its industry peers.
  • The Average Return On Invested Capital over the past 3 years for TEL is significantly above the industry average of 9.20%.
  • TEL has a Profit Margin of 21.63%. This is amongst the best in the industry. TEL outperforms 98.40% of its industry peers.
  • With an excellent Operating Margin value of 18.02%, TEL belongs to the best of the industry, outperforming 96.00% of the companies in the same industry.
